Transaction 959405000d5174132af6ce92f41aadfeb60f7da61c6a474bc17f7e784b5519ac
1 Input
1 Output
-
959405000d5174132af6ce92f41aadfeb60f7da61c6a474bc17f7e784b5519ac:0
- value
- 1126426
- script pubkey
- OP_0 OP_PUSHBYTES_20 41a30c1902cbe8eed3993f8f9169ff95eff68509
- address
- bc1qgx3scxgze05wa5ue878ez60ljhhldpgf8gt9lc